Output 85065eb0dd4c9e21a128b8d8a83a4ad942786ff59abb9bedd503156f4c5ebbee:3

value
679541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572e2a6d1b82254643a475676d09c1513af0e49b OP_EQUAL
address
39dz1tDvsoRgMqny4CM2nGPxZDW5xUbGvD
transaction
85065eb0dd4c9e21a128b8d8a83a4ad942786ff59abb9bedd503156f4c5ebbee
spent
true